Vuvuzelas will be barred from Four R Stadium at Govind Park in Ba during Fiji’s 2026 Extra Battle of the Giants.

The Fiji Football Association has applied the restriction at all of its tournaments. Chief executive Mohammed Yusuf said the policy is intended to make matches comfortable for spectators, especially senior citizens.

Traditional instruments such as taasa and udha will still be permitted, but supporters must remain mindful of people around them. The tournament’s first Friday matches are Suva versus Navua at 1 p.m., Labasa versus Nasinu at 3 p.m., Rewa versus Lautoka at 5 p.m., and Nadi versus Ba at 7 p.m. Radio Fiji 2 will provide live commentary.
